Nearly 20% of consumers plan to shift holiday spending online: Coresight

October 27, 2021

Amid a supply chain crunch, concerns over out-of-stocks in stores are driving customers online this holiday season. A recent report from Deloitte found that 75% of shoppers are worried about products running out this holiday season, which drove them to buy their holiday goods earlier this year.

But as a result of shipping delays affecting the industry, stores will also be a key channel this year. The report aligns with other research indicating that consumers are willing to return to in-store shopping this year and the next few years. The NPD Group released a report earlier this month showing that 58% of survey respondents plan to shop in stores thanks to the wide availability of COVID-19 vaccines. Another report from Forrester found estimates that 72% of retail sales will occur in-stores through 2024.
